Description

House for sale or rent in Masaya with 3 bedrooms, 2 bathrooms and 340 m² of construction and 340 m² of land. It includes living and dining room, air conditioning, garage and water tank. Asking price US$ 150,000 (441 per m²). Monthly rent US$ 1,500. Nearby: schools, supermarkets, hospitals.

About Masaya

Masaya belongs to the department of Masaya.

CasasEnNicaragua.com currently has 60 properties listed in Masaya: 25 homes for sale, 10 lots for sale, 7 commercial premises for sale, 6 homes for rent, 5 apartments for sale, 2 farms for sale.

Among the 25 homes for sale in Masaya, half have an asking price between US$ 90,000 and US$ 132,500, and the typical price is US$ 103,653. This home, at US$ 150,000, has 19 cheaper and 5 pricier ones ahead of it.

Measured per square meter of construction, half of the 15 homes for sale in Masaya that declare their size fall between US$ 183 and US$ 985 per m², and the typical is US$ 444 per m². This property is at US$ 441 per m². Note: construction is measured in square meters and land in square varas (1 m² equals 1.43 v²).

For reference, this is how homes for sale look in other areas of Masaya: Nindirí has 43, with a typical price of US$ 133,000, Masatepe has 12, with a typical price of US$ 117,500, Catarina has 10, with a typical price of US$ 100,000. In Masaya the typical price is US$ 103,653.

All these numbers come from the properties listed today on CasasEnNicaragua.com and change as the inventory changes. They are not an appraisal.
